Natives
Natives refers to individuals born in a particular place or region, or those who are original inhabitants of a certain geographical area. The term often implies a deep-rooted connection to the land, culture, and traditions of that particular locale. natives usually possess unique cultural identities and languages that set them apart from settlers or immigrants.
